- Description
- Basket-work stopper, part of a wooden snuff container. The stopper sits around the neck of the snuff container and is attached at one point with chain link hinge. The stopper is decorated with inset black and white trade beads. A double chain is attached to the hinged lid at one end and the wooden snuff container at the other. The chain is joined in places with coils of metal wire. For the wooden snuff container with neck decorated with trade beads and single-link chain see 1967.19.6 .1.
